  • How is the weather in L'Anse-Saint-Jean?

    Winters in L'Anse-Saint-Jean are cold with temperatures from -5 to 23°F (-20 to -5°C) and frequent snow, while summer afternoons often reach 55 to 76°F (13 to 25°C). Spring and fall bring mild temperatures with occasional rain.

  • When is the best time to visit L'Anse-Saint-Jean?

    Late spring through early fall is often recommended in L'Anse-Saint-Jean, when temperatures range from 39 to 76°F (4 to 25°C) and nature is vibrant. Winter draws those interested in snowy activities, with crisp mountain air and quieter landscapes.

  • What is L'Anse-Saint-Jean known for?

    L'Anse-Saint-Jean is known for its dramatic fjord landscapes, village traditions, and connections to the Saguenay region's history. Outdoor activities and artisan crafts have become central to the area's contemporary culture.

  • What are the best foods to try in L'Anse-Saint-Jean?

    Frequently suggested foods in L'Anse-Saint-Jean include locally made cheeses, traditional Québécois meat pies, and maple syrup-sweetened desserts. River and fjord fish, such as trout, are popular in village bistros and markets.
